The most dramatic story in Indonesian entertainment is the resurgence of its film industry. In 2024, local productions commanded an impressive of the national box office, and as of September 2025, domestic films hold a 63% market share , drawing 55.8 million admissions compared to 33.4 million for Hollywood and other imports. The top 10 Indonesian titles alone attracted 33.5 million viewers, far outpacing the 20.1 million for foreign films. This success has pushed Indonesia to rank ninth globally in both cinema admissions (127 million) and film production (241 features) in 2024. Indonesia has a deep-rooted cultural fascination with the supernatural. Horror movies regularly shatter box office records, and this obsession extends directly to popular videos. Ghost hunting formats, true horror storytelling podcasts, and explorations of haunted locations are massive traffic drivers. Historically, entertainment meant watching sinetron on free-to-air TV stations like RCTI, SCTV, and Indosiar. These melodramatic series, often featuring supernatural elements or rags-to-riches love stories, dominated the 90s and early 2000s. However, the arrival of affordable 4G data and ultra-cheap smartphones shifted the monopoly from television to streaming.
